DEPTH OF FIELD


 Depth of Field- depth of field
  is the amount of focus in the
     picture and this shows the
  distance of the subjects in the
picture, a shallow depth of field
  is where the a certain part of
    the image is in focus this is
        mainly used in macro
   photography, large depth of
 field is where the whole of the
 image is in focus. I created this
  photo because the only thing
      living in the photo is the
fake butterfly on the candle box
   so that's why it is in focus.

STUDIO LIGHTING SET UP


There are four main pieces of equipment when setting up the lighting in a
studio and they are a key light, fill light, hair light and a umbrella.
Key light- the key light is the main source of light in the studio
Fill light- the fill light is used to fill the shadows
Hair light- the hair light is used to light up the hair color
Umbrella- the umbrella is used to reflect the light away from the subjects eyes
HEATH AND SAFETY


There are many heath and safety issues when setting up a studio for example
the flash of the camera could damage your eyes, the solution for this is using a
umbrella to suppress the light but there still hazards with using an umbrella
because of the sharp edges of the umbrella but there is no solution around
this except just being careful. The wires in a studio are also tripping hazard for
the people working in the studio but it is stopped but taping all wires to the
floor. The bulbs used to create a natural light are often very bright and can
cause damage to the subjects eyes this is prevented by more umbrellas and not
looking straight at them. The electricity is the main hazard in a studio the only
way to prevent yourself getting hurt is being carful when around the electrical
equipment.
